Hoarding can feel overwhelming and isolating, often creating stress, clutter, and tension in your home and life. It may stem from difficulty letting go of possessions, emotional attachments, or patterns developed over time, and can impact relationships, daily functioning, and overall wellbeing. In therapy, I provide a compassionate, nonjudgmental space to explore the underlying emotions and behaviors contributing to hoarding. Together, we focus on building practical strategies, emotional awareness, and gradual change, helping you create a safer, more organized environment while restoring confidence and control in your life.

Hoarding therapists in Dresden, Ontario, Canada Statistics

Hoarding therapists in Dresden, Ontario, Canada average 11 years of experience and charge around $178 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(92%),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) (83%), and Person-Centered Therapy (Rogerian) (83%).
